Abstract

Physical and acoustical properties of drug - solvent mixtures are useful in the field of pharmaceutical sciences to examine their functions and performance. Measurements of physical properties: density, viscosity and ultrasonic velocities for the solutions of acetaminophen and propylene glycol at a constant temperature of 293.15 K were carried out. Precise density results are used to evaluate thermodynamic properties specific gravity (S G ), specific volume (S v ); for all solutions. Allied parameters of ultrasonic velocity for all solutions have also been evaluated. Results were analyzed to obtain some structural information of prepared drug - solvent mixtures and examined in view of their applicability in the field of pharmaceutical sciences.
